Sherline headstocks and parts can be found in a range of models from the factory. Typically ER16 and MT1. Both of which are really little. Sherline likewise uses WW collet sets for extremely small work. Generally watchmakers and clockmakers utilize the WW collets. Many prefer ER25, ER32 and even ER40 collet sizes with a bigger spindle pass through hole. The 5C collet for the Sherline lathe would be the very best. For Sherline mills, most really do not care for the MT1 and hardly like the ER16. An R8 spindle with a low profile would be best. It uses the most flexibility and lots of tool options. Taig also offers lathes and mills. It’s Sherlines main competitors. In reality, you can discover a lot of videos and articles referring to Taig vs Sherline. The Taig products offer a lot more rigid ways and normally more “sturdy” in general. The Taig motors are pretty weak, just like the Sherline motors. A high quality brushless motor can make the machine look like a totally different mill or lathe. Taig likewise uses a nice CNC ready mill and lathe. You can also choose their digital CNC system which utilizes closed-looped steppers and Mach3 software application. The Taig spindles have the exact same problems as the Sherline. They are far too little. The only exception is the 5C collet headstock design they offer. We will do a review of the 5C in the future. The good thing is that they now provide a ballscrew choice for their mill and lathe. Plus, the offer a “gang tool” lathe. The drawback with both produces is the absence of major upgrades.
Sherline offers lots of parts and attachments, however very little to make it a much better machine. To begin with, they headstock usages poor quality bearings and the bearings are too small. This suggests the spindle itself requires to be little. A spindle with very little mass implies the lathe or mill the surface quality won’t be as great and subject to vibration problems. For instance, they use many lathe accessories, however you can’t get a 5C headstock or ER25, ER32 or ER40. Plus, the go through hole needs to be small because the bearings are little. There is a comparable issue with the mill. You can just use ER16 collets and this restricts its use. Of course those in South Prairie, Washington 98385 may have different needs.

What about a better jaw chuck for the lathe? Numerous complain that the small chucks won’t hold steel for cutting. The part will simply fall out. On alternative is to buy a headstock with a jaw chuck adapter built in. This can open more alternatives for 5″ or 6″ chuck. Especially if you go with bigger bearings.
